Recall that these two record label owners once had a feud in Reekado Banks won the Next Rated category Award — which comes with a car prize while the YBNL Boss Olamide was unhappy about it. The rapper, with a cup presumably containing alcohol, expressed dissatisfaction with the Next Rated category.

He claimed Lil Kesh, his protégé, deserved the award based on a steady release of hits. That year He was cheered off stage as he slammed both mic and cup onstage. Cameras showed him with both middle fingers raised.

Picture of Olamide

Thereafter, we saw the video of Don Jazzy, receiving a Special Recognition Award, saying to Olamide, “If you want the car, come and take it.” However, this particular feud has long been settled. Let’s dive into the records of the two giant labels.

YBNL: The Journey of A Kingmaker

Picture of Olamide

For over a decade now, the YBNL Record label, with the full meaning “Yahoo Boy No Laptop”, has never stopped creating a buzz in the albums.

Picture of Olamide, Lil Kesh and Adekunle Gold

Although at some point, the label experienced a few setbacks after refined superstars like Chinko Ekun left the industry due to record label deal elapsed time. But all of a sudden, the label came back to life with an upgraded version which was called YBNL Mafia Family, a strategy deployed by the label to re-energize the spirits of fans that YBNL is back and here to stay as one big family.

Picture of YBNL Artists

This period of the updated YBNL Mafia Family version experienced young talented rappers like Lyta, and Temmie Ovwasa.

During this period, the label released t projects that garnered massive acceptance by the fans who claimed Olamide had been starving them of that vibe for a long time. After that period, the label disposed of Picazo Rhap, Yomi Blaze, Limerick, Davolee, Temmie Ovwasa, and even Lyta. Rumours had it that there was no paperwork that these artists were officially signed by YBNL, Olamide, who’s always known to showcase unknown artists and give them platforms to shine without charging them.

Picture of YBNL Artists

In February 2020, Nigerian rapper and YBNL head Olamide announced that he signed a venture deal with American music distribution and record label Empire Distribution. Ever since then, the label has been on the top of its game.

Picture of Fireboy and Asake

Presently, the label has Fireboy, Asake, and the boss himself, releasing hits back to back and disturbing the music industry with buzz and vibes. For instance, Asake has already scored four number one hits this year, and Fireboy and Olamide have one each. That’s six hits, and to be honest, no other record label is touching that.
